I got my Mach-E in April this year, and at some point got notified there would be a software recall in mid-July. However, this alert is still on (both in Fordpass and the website), saying the recall is incomplete as in the screenshot.

I wondered if there is an issue with updating my car because there has been no OTA update since I bought a car. However, very recently (like a week ago) I finally got some notification about PowerUp update, and it seems like it is for the upcoming Alexa feature. That being said, my car had the ability to update itself and the recall software is not updated yet (which is apparently much more important than Alexa stuff). Should I just wait until the recall is done, or is there an issue with this situation?

But why can't they update the urgent recall before updating other unnecessary stuff?
Things get queued up. If your car was behind on something that had to be in before the recall update, then they leave it like that. Going to the dealership ensures that modules get properly update, to date, for the recall (but not any other ones).

But why can't they update the urgent recall before updating other unnecessary stuff?
This is a really good question. At this point, Ford is doing a pretty bad job of hiding the fact they are slow-walking this recall to spread out the costs associated with HVBJB replacements (something the recall update often triggers). There's no good reason that they need to prioritize Power Up updates for Alexa (which our '22s already have anyway) over the recall.
